last update: 2025-07-21 build for RimWorld 1.6.4523
This is a terraforming mod, that allows to change/build terrain, rocks, ores and terraforming stuff.


MOD FEATURES
• Terraforming of all original terrains, including water and rocky terrain
• Terraforming of all other terrains
• Build/Remove rocks and mineables of all ingame found stones and ores
• Build/Remove overhanging mountains
• Build Terraforming Helper
• Build Flora
• Optional instant construction/deconstruction
• Research based UI (research what you want to use or enable 'vanilla look' if you don't want to research)

HOW TO USE EMITERS
1. Research one of them and build
2. Select and configure a recipe for this emiter
3. If you selected a recipe that needs a 'Terraforming'-Area, then make a 'Terraforming'-Area/Zone in range of the emiter
4. Watch the emiter working
Hint: Replicator needs a Stockpile-Zone


HOW TO ACTIVATE LAVA ANIMATION
1. Needs a mod which have lava terrains. (Like: SZ_StonesAndTerrains or SZ_Terrains or Advanced Biomes)
2. Research 'Tectonic Emiter' under 'Terraform' tab and build it
3. Make sure you have some lava terrain on map
4. Wait for the random tick to watch the animation
Build more Tectonic-Emiter to trigger more animations.
Configure your own lava under the mod options or let it as default.


HOW TO FIX PROBLEMS WITH OLD SAVEGAMES
1. Load the mods, which are marked for your savegame.
2. Sometimes its enough to load the savegame, then let the time run for some seconds, save the game and reload again.
3. Some errors can be fixed by removing/destroying all working tables and benches, then refer to 2.
4. if you should have errors because of missing minified, then try to enable mod option 'force minified creation'.

"As Tasmaldar said, it's tedious to single-click dozens of individual tiles to remove overhanging mountains. I'm not a programmer, but I remembered that previous versions didn't have this problem. I compared the current DLL with the 1.4 version using dnSpy and found that this property was missing in the new designators:

"public virtual int DraggableDimensions
{
get
{
return 2;
}
}"

I added it back to my local version and it works perfectly. I'm just curious: was this removed for a specific reason (like performance or bugs in 1.6), or was it just an accidental omission during the update? So far no issues, Thanks for the great mod!"
